> The CFMWS provides a QTG ID. The kernel driver creates a root decoder that
> represents the CFMWS. A qos_class attribute is exported via sysfs for the root
> decoder.
> 
> One or more qos_class tokens are retrieved via QTG ID _DSM from the ACPI0017
> device for a CXL memory device. The input for the _DSM is the read and write
> latency and bandwidth for the path between the device and the CPU. The
> numbers are constructed by the kernel driver for the _DSM input. When a
> device is probed, QoS class tokens  are retrieved. This is useful for a
> hot-plugged CXL memory device that does not have regions created.
> 
> Add a QoS check during region creation. If --enforce-qos/-Q is set and
> the qos_class mismatches, the region creation will fail.

I think as a future enhancement, it might be nice to add
cxl_filter_walk() smarts to allow it to filter memdevs based on
qos_class.  That way, when cxl create-region is called without any
memdev arguments (i.e. it is free to select memdevs), collect_memdevs()
can ask for memdevs that match the qos_class, and see if those can
satisfy the interleave requirements if --enforce-qos is used.
